O Que É CDN: Guia Completo Sobre Redes de Distribuição de Conteúdo
No mundo digital de hoje, velocidade e eficiência no acesso ao conteúdo online são essenciais para garantir uma boa experiência do usuário. Um dos principais aliados nisso é a CDN (Content Delivery Network), ou Rede de Distribuição de Conteúdo. Mas afinal, o que é uma CDN? Como ela funciona e por que ela se tornou uma ferramenta indispensável para empresas e sites de todas as proporções?
Este guia completo irá esclarecer todas as suas dúvidas sobre CDNs, abordando desde conceitos básicos até aplicações complexas, sempre com foco em otimizar sua compreensão sobre o tema. Prepare-se para dar um passo à frente na sua estratégia digital!

O Que É Uma CDN?
Definição
Uma CDN (Content Delivery Network) é uma rede de servidores distribuídos geograficamente que trabalham em conjunto para entregar conteúdo de forma rápida, eficiente e segura aos usuários finais. Essa rede serve como uma ponte entre o servidor de origem (onde o conteúdo está hospedado) e o usuário, garantindo que o acesso ao conteúdo seja realizado pelo servidor mais próximo de sua localização, minimizando o tempo de carregamento.
Como Funciona
O funcionamento de uma CDN baseia-se na replicação do conteúdo em múltiplos servidores espalhados por várias localidades. Quando um usuário solicita uma página, o sistema identifica o servidor mais próximo geograficamente para servir o conteúdo, reduzindo a latência e melhorando a velocidade de carregamento.
Processo de funcionamento básico:
- O usuário acessa uma página ou conteúdo em um site protegido por CDN.
- A solicitação é direcionada automaticamente ao servidor CDN mais próximo.
- Este servidor entrega o conteúdo ao usuário final.
- Caso o conteúdo não esteja previamente cacheado (armazenado temporariamente), ele é buscado na origem e replicado nos servidores mais estratégicos.
Benefícios de uma CDN
| Benefício | Descrição |
|---|---|
| Velocidade de carregamento | Reduz o tempo de acesso ao conteúdo, melhorando a experiência do usuário. |
| Redução de carga no servidor de origem | Distribui o tráfego, evitando sobrecarga no servidor principal. |
| Segurança aprimorada | Protege contra ataques DDoS e outras ameaças cibernéticas. |
| Alta disponibilidade | Garante acesso ao conteúdo mesmo em casos de falhas ou picos de tráfego. |
| Melhor desempenho em áreas remotas | Facilita o acesso de usuários de regiões distantes do servidor principal. |
Por Que Utilizar uma CDN?
Melhor Experiência do Usuário
Usuários tendem a abandonar sites que demoram mais de 3 segundos para carregar. Com uma CDN, esse tempo costuma diminuir significativamente, aumentando a satisfação do visitante e as chances de conversão.
Otimização de Custos
Ao distribuir o tráfego, a CDN ajuda a reduzir custos com bandwidth no servidor de origem, além de diminuir necessidades de infraestrutura robusta.
Proteção contra Ataques
CDNs oferecem recursos de segurança que ajudam na defesa contra ameaças, como ataques de negação de serviço (DDoS), mantendo seu site protegido.
Compatibilidade com SEO
Sites rápidos são favorecidos pelos mecanismos de busca. Ao melhorar a velocidade de carregamento, a CDN contribui positivamente para a estratégia de SEO do seu site.
Tipos de CDN
Existem diferentes tipos de CDN, cada uma adequada a necessidades específicas. Vamos entender as principais categorias:
1. CDN de Entrega de Conteúdo Estático
Foca na entrega de arquivos estáticos, como imagens, vídeos, folhas de estilo, scripts, entre outros. É o tipo mais comum e utilizado por grande parte dos sites.
2. CDN de Entrega de Conteúdo Dinâmico
Destinada a conteúdos que mudam com frequência, como páginas personalizadas ou dados sensíveis. Requer inteligência adicional para lidar com conteúdo em tempo real.
3. CDN de Vídeo ao Vivo e Streaming
Especializada na distribuição de vídeos ao vivo e streaming, garantindo alta qualidade e baixa latência.
4. CDN de Segurança
Foca na proteção do site, oferecendo recursos de firewall, mitigação de ataques e SSL/TLS.
Como Pickar uma CDN Adequada?
Ao escolher uma CDN, considere fatores como:
- Cobertura geográfica
- Tipo de conteúdo que será entregue
- Recursos de segurança oferecidos
- Custo-benefício
- Facilidade de integração
Tabela Comparativa de Principais Provedores de CDN
| Provedor | Cobertura Geográfica | Tipos de Serviços | Preço | Destaques |
|---|---|---|---|---|
| Cloudflare | Global | Estático, Dinâmico, Segurança | A partir de grátis | Proteção contra ataques, facilidade de uso |
| Akamai | Mundial | Diversos, incluindo streaming | Alto | Ampla infraestrutura, alta performance |
| AWS CloudFront | Global | Customizado, Estático e Dinâmico | Variável | Integração com AWS, escalabilidade |
| Google Cloud CDN | Global | Estático e Dinâmico | Variável | Alta integração com Google Cloud Platform |
Nota: Para uma análise mais aprofundada, consulte Guia de CDN da Cloudflare.
Casos de Uso de CDN
Empresas de E-commerce
Melhoria no desempenho de sites de vendas, reduzindo carrinhos abandonados e aumentando a conversão.
Sites de Conteúdo e Mídias Sociais
Entrega eficiente de imagens e vídeos com alta qualidade, mesmo para usuários remotos.
Plataformas de Streaming
Garantia de baixa latência, alta velocidade de transmissão e experiência de alta qualidade.
Sites Institucionais
Maior disponibilidade e proteção contra ataques, mantendo a integridade e a reputação da marca.
Perguntas Frequentes (FAQs)
1. CDN é só para grandes empresas?
Não, qualquer site, independente do tamanho, pode se beneficiar de uma CDN, especialmente para melhorar velocidade e segurança.
2. Como uma CDN afeta meu SEO?
Sites com tempos de carregamento mais rápidos tendem a ranquear melhor nos motores de busca, além de proporcionar uma melhor experiência ao usuário.
3. A CDN substitui meu servidor de hospedagem?
Não, ela é uma extensão que melhora a distribuição e entrega do conteúdo, mas depende de um servidor de origem para manter o conteúdo atualizado.
4. É seguro usar uma CDN?
Sim, as principais provedoras oferecem recursos avançados de segurança, incluindo SSL, firewall e proteção contra ataques DDoS.
Conclusão
A CDN é uma ferramenta poderosa que transforma a forma como o conteúdo é entregue na internet. Ao distribuir seus arquivos por uma rede de servidores global, ela garante velocidade, segurança e alta disponibilidade, essenciais para manter um site competitivo na era digital.
Seja para melhorar o desempenho de um pequeno blog ou garantir a escalabilidade de uma plataforma internacional, entender o que é uma CDN e como ela pode impulsionar seus objetivos online é fundamental. Como disse Tim Berners-Lee, criador da World Wide Web: "A informação quer ser livre, mas também quer ser rápida." E uma CDN ajuda justamente nisso.
Invista na sua presença digital com uma solução eficaz para distribuir conteúdo e proporcionar uma experiência superior aos seus usuários.
Referências
- Cloudflare. (2023). O que é uma CDN?. Disponível em: https://www.cloudflare.com/pt-br/learning/cdn/what-is-a-cdn/
- Akamai Technologies. (2023). Understanding Content Delivery Networks. Disponível em: https://www.akamai.com/us/en/resources/overview.jsp
- AWS. (2023). What is Amazon CloudFront?. Disponível em: https://aws.amazon.com/cloudfront/
Este artigo foi elaborado para fornecer uma compreensão completa sobre o tema, otimizado para buscas por termos relacionados a CDN, redes de distribuição de conteúdo e desempenho de sites.
MDBF